Output 25ebcdf0ef412c6b8a4cecd8dbb3ccdf333d53e2e9580c295ece9a41c68e38e4:0

value
706739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529bd8ec076338bce32437b36a431b3389f102bc OP_EQUAL
address
39Dp2jjmNiCSWvj8yKYwUrtzFqvp92xo2b
transaction
25ebcdf0ef412c6b8a4cecd8dbb3ccdf333d53e2e9580c295ece9a41c68e38e4
spent
true